A bullet of mass 5.2 g is fired horizontally into a 7.1 kg wooden block at rest on a horizontal surface. The coefficient of kinetic friction between block and surface is 0.50. The bullet stops in the block, which slides straight ahead for 1.5 m (without rotation).
(a) What is the speed of the block immediately after the bullet stops relative to it?
(b) At what speed is the bullet fired?
